Invention Grant
- Patent Title: Accelerating application and sub-package installations
-
Application No.: US17811045Application Date: 2022-07-06
-
Publication No.: US12282760B2Publication Date: 2025-04-22
- Inventor: Matthew Patterson , Liyuan Gao
- Applicant: Google LLC
- Applicant Address: US CA Mountain View
- Assignee: Google LLC
- Current Assignee: Google LLC
- Current Assignee Address: US CA Mountain View
- Agency: Shumaker & Sieffert, P.A.
- Main IPC: G06F8/61
- IPC: G06F8/61 ; G06F8/65

Abstract:
In some examples, a method includes downloading, from an application provider, a patch to be applied to a first application element and a stripped version of the application that does not include one or more application elements to be reused during installation of the application, decompressing the first application element to generate a decompressed version of the first application element, and decompressing the patch to generate a decompressed version of the patch. The method may also include applying the decompressed version of the patch to the decompressed version of the first application element to generate a patched application element, compressing the patched application element to generate a compressed patched application element, and installing the application using the compressed patched application element, the stripped version of the application, and the one or more application elements other than the first application element.
Public/Granted literature
- US20220334815A1 ACCELERATING APPLICATION AND SUB-PACKAGE INSTALLATIONS Public/Granted day:2022-10-20
Information query